   I know it's a pain to find a place for that huge box, BUT remember, you have at least a 3 year warranty on your rig and if anything goes wrong within that time or you want to upgrade with DS; you'll be glad you kept the box. UPS, FEDEX, etc. , all seem to get a kick out of torturing shipments. You'll need all the insides, too.
 
   The form fitting expanded foam is absolutely necessary to support your GPU cards, and  mobo, ESPECIALLY if you have the NOCTUA 12 or 14 CPU cooler or the the  BLACK OPS lqiuid cooling system. All of that inner support is necessary to protect the MOBO, etc.
 
   I live in an apartment building with no extra storage on site. I have reserved about half my closet floor just for this box. Of course, I'll pack it to the gills with other stuff as well as the inner computer packing.
 
   Another fellow I know got his mom to ,store the box in her attic, albeit she had one of those drop down staircases and not just an access hole.
 
   My point is, try to find SOME way to keep it and hope you NEVER need it.
